Tom: Zwei Links in einem

Beitrag lesen

Hello,

<a href="uebersicht.php?rubrik=10&rubrik=9">


> > ?  
>   
> Wenn du auch noch W3C-konform arbeiten möchtest, ersetzt du das kaufmännische Und-Zeichen durch das entsprechende Entity.  
  
PHP kann aner einen solchen Link nicht verarbeiten. Es wird kein Rubrik-Array angelegt. Das führt dann dazu, dass der letzte rubrik-Parameter gewinnt, weil er die vorherigen überschreibt.  
  
Wenn man an PHP per GET mehrere Optionen übergeben will, also ein Array, dann muss man den Namen des Arrays auch als Array (rubrik[]) schreiben. Da in der URL Sonderzeichen aber codiert werden müssen und im HTML-Kontext ebenfalls, sollten die Klammern auch als URL-Codes geschrieben werden.  
  
   [  =  %5B  
   ]  =  %5D  
  
es ergibt swich dann also als Link im HTML-Kontext:  
  
~~~html
  
    <a href="uebersicht.php?rubrik%5B%5D=10&amp;rubrik%5B%5D=9">  

So müsste es auf jeden Fall klappen

Liebe Grüße aus dem Cyberspace

Tom vom Berg

--
Nur selber lernen macht schlau
http://bergpost.annerschbarrich.de